Former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ton may still be considering a 2020 rematch against President Donald Trump.


In a local interview with News 12, Clinton said, "I'm not running."

That may not be the full story.

Pulitzer Prize-winning New York Times White House correspondent "spoke with someone close with Clinton."

"They say she wasn’t trying to be emphatic and close the door on running when she spoke to a local reporter yesterday, and that she was surprised by how definitively it played," Haberman reported.

"The person also says she is extremely unlikely to run, but that she remains bothered that she’s expected to close the door on it when, say, John Kerry isn’t," she continued.

"She has told her team she is waiting at least to see the Mueller report," she added.
